Aportaciones de Grady Booch, James Rumbaugh e Ivar Jacobson ala ingenieria en software

Grady Booch:


Es un diseñador de software, un metodologista de software y entusiasta de diseño de patrones. Es mas conocido por el desarrollo del Lenguaje Unificado de Modelado (UML). Tambien desarrolló el método Booch de desarrollo de software, este provee una forma de desarrollar análisis y diseño de un sistema orientado a objetos. Se enfoca en el análisis y el diseño y no en la implementación o la prueba del resultado de estos.
Define seis tipos de diagramas: clase, objeto, estado de transición, interacción, modulo y proceso.







James Rumbaugh: 

Es un científico de la computación y un metodologista de objeto, creo el Lenguaje Unificado de Modelado (UML) y la metodología OMT (Object Modeling Technique), esta es una de las metodologías de análisis y diseño orientadas a objetos, más maduras y eficientes que existen en la actualidad. La gran virtud que aporta esta metodología es su carácter de abierta (no propietaria), que le permite ser de dominio público y , en consecuencia, sobrevivir con enorme vitalidad. Esto facilita su evolución para acoplarse a todas las necesidades actuales y futuras de la ingeniería de software.








Ivar Jacobson: 

Es un ingeniero sueco en Ciencias de la computación. Creo el  Lenguaje Unificado de Modelado (UML) asi como el diagrama de secuencia el cual muestra la interacción de un conjunto de objetos en una aplicación a través del tiempo en el cual se indicaran los módulos o clases que formaran parte del programa y las llamadas que se hacen cada uno de ellos para realizar una tarea determinada, por esta razón permite observar la perspectiva cronológica de las interacciones. Es importante recordar que el diagrama de secuencias se realiza a partir de la descripción de un caso de uso.















Comentarios

Entradas populares